Ultimate Whitetail Stalking and Tracking
Randy Flannery - Wilderness Escape Outfitters

Registered Master Maine Guide and renowned Tracker/Stalker, Randy Flannery, will show how to master the skills of aging, sexing, and reading deer tracks. He will also share, map and compass skills, how and where to find big bucks, how to walk up on big bucks in all conditions, how to react to big bucks when you jump them, how to shoot fast and accurate, and other big woods hunting skills.

Setting Up Your Property for Hunting Success
Zach Haas - Creek Bottom Land Management
 

Land Management Specialist and Owner of CreekBottom Land Management, Zach Haas, discusses how to design and manage your property to maximize hunting success through strategic habitat planning. Zach will be discussing how stand placement, travel corridors, food plot layout, water availability, and bedding areas work together to influence deer movement and daylight activity. The session breaks down practical, property‑level strategies that help hunters create predictable patterns and improve opportunities throughout the season. Attendees will leave with clear, actionable ideas they can apply to properties of any size.
